I’m Lisa Jakubavicius, a visual artist and interdisciplinary designer from Buenos Aires. My practice explores the intersection of human perception, technology, and immersive space — building experiences where light, cameras, and bodies interact to form living ecosystems. I’ve created visuals and installations for international festivals like Lollapalooza, Cosquín Rock, and Primavera Sound, and collaborated with artists in building their visual identity. In 2024, I presented an interactive installation for Riposte in London. I’m also part of Camion Kidz, an Argentine collective of interdisciplinary artists creating hybrid spaces between art, design, and nightlife culture. My background blends creative direction, live visual performance, and sustainable design research — allowing me to move fluidly between digital experimentation and real-world experience design. I stand out for transforming complex ideas into sensory narratives that connect people emotionally with technology.
